Webb21 maj 2012 · To find the variable for each row that contains the minimum value for that row, you can use the index minimum subscript reduction operator, which has the symbol >:<. The subscript reduction operators are a little-known part of the SAS/IML language, but they can be very useful. Webb10 mars 2024 · SAS® 9.4 DATA Step Statements: Reference documentation.sas.com. Webb12 feb. 2016 · SAS loops through rows automatically in a data step. Each row is processed independent of others - unless you explicitly keep/retain data. So you don't need a loop. … Webb16 okt. 2024 · SAS loops through each row automatically in a data step. Webb15 sep. 2014 · You might want to try 'create table test&n as' to create a separate output table for each run. OR have only the code that uses the macro loop variable within the loop. Maybe move the proc sql ,table and select before the %do and only have the case assignment within the loop. WebbComputing variables in a data step can be accomplished a number of ways in SAS. For example, if one wanted to compute the amount of tax (10%) paid for each month, the simplest way to do this is to compute 12 variables ( taxinc1-taxinc12) by multiplying each of the ( faminc1-faminc12) by .10 as illustrated below.
